Comment on Nate Berkus and Jeremiah Brent’s kitchen island

What is not to love about this marble kitchen island! It adds such interest to the space! Though it is a small island, it packs a big design punch!  The movement, the colors, and the edge profiles on the island all perfectly juxtapose tradition with the mid-century light fixture. In this small space, the countertops have a lot of movement so using just this one material on all the surfaces gives it a very cohesive feel. It also plays well with other elements in this room. The beautiful herringbone pattern of the wood floor with its soft neutral tone gives it such a cozy feel pared with the island. It feels luxurious without feeling stuffy.
